The Rock had a run-in with the police on Thursday, April 30.
Dwayne Johnson was in Los Angeles, California for Emily Blunt and Stanley Tucci's Hollywood Walk of Fame ceremonies. The Rock has shared the screen with Blunt in multiple movies, including Jungle Cruise and The Smashing Machine.
Shortly after the ceremony, Dwayne Johnson was pulled over by Los Angeles police, TMZ has reported. The Rock was subjected to a traffic stop at a petrol station, with Johnson being stopped for tinted windows. Johnson was stopped for around two minutes and written up by the police officer before he was allowed to go on his way.
California law notes that front-side windows on an automobile must permit at least 70 per cent of visible light transmission. Back windows and the rear window can be any darkness level provided the vehicle has dual side mirrors.
If vehicle code 26708 is violated, you can receive a $25 fine and be ordered to remove the window tinting. The fine can rise to $197, though, if you are charged with an infraction.
While he hasn't appeared on WWE TV since Elimination Chamber 2025, The Rock remains a member of the TKO Board of Directors. As part of his services agreement with WWE, Dwayne Johnson has received $21.7 million in TKO shares. Johnson has also received $1.8 million in royalties.
